Macro statement format error not a pdf

Stepbystep guide and 10 code examples to export excel to pdf. If you run a macro containing the exportwithformatting action in a library database, access first looks for the object with this name in the library database, and then in the current database. Also, the writings on %sysfunc have mainly discussed its use with. Errors reported from data step view may not match sas log line numbers. As a macro statement the put statement unlike the put statement does not need from mba 25200 at imt institute for advanced studies. You do not need to use the same format when you code a macro instruction as you use when you code the corresponding macro prototype statement. If you assign a macro variable name that is not valid, an error message is printed. The vba if statement is used to allow your code to make choices when it is running. Subsequent calls to the library macro do not result in this type of diagnostic.

Creating and sending pdf files from excel 2007 and excel 2010. It will, however, assist the novice user in developing familiarity and expertise with sas macros. Two days back, i have received an email with pdf file attachment. Error codes may be written to log files when you are installing, configuring. Here are just a few things gwizard can help you with. Continued comments for a macro with an operand list that terminates in a null operand are recognized provided each continued comment begins in the same or later column as the preceding lines comment. A macro is being invoked from a statement, such as a %if statement, but the macro does not exist. Save excel sheet as pdf with simple macro excelvbaisfun. Hey guys, a friend asked me about a macro to do some picture formatting on a mac but i have no idea where to start with this one. If value outside of the range is set for n, communication error or macro.

The number for storing and calling by an a or b macro was set to a value beyond the range from 1 to 5. I need a macro to convert pdf file columns to excel. Mr excel experts, i have a bank statement in pdf format. An attempt was made to store a macro while storing another macro using a u or v macro. Vba code not working when using unc path for saving file hi stildawn, you can add a breakpoint inside the function so that the code halts and then use f8 to step through each line and check it.

A sas macro to automate importing excel worksheets into sas. If you enjoyed this tip on how to format a ma cro variable in sas, and want more like it, consider taking our sas macro language 1. Heres my code names and text changed to protect the innocent. Oct 16, 2017 be sure to save your userdefined % format function in your stored compiled macro or autocall library for convenient reuse. When i tried to open pdf file, it shows an error message which. Line numbers advance across macro and nonmacro statement boundaries. Im trying to run a vba code that will declare a variable x1 if there is an error, otherwise declare as x2. How do i use user defined format inside a sas macro. False end sub change the path and filename as desired. Common errors, causes and how to resolve related issues uploading. Finally, if neither the first block nor the second block execute, the actions in the else block execute.

Stellar repair for pdf stellar repair for pdf is an effective windowsbased pdf repair software that can repair damaged pdf files. I think i have the format correct, but im having a lot of trouble with the proper syntax. A practical sas macro for converting rtf to pdf files. Please check the value selected for render format property. Fanuc alarm ps5 macro statement format error fanuc alarm description fanuc 1011121515i the format used in a macro statement in a custom macro is in e.

The following example retrieves the data from the countries table, but does not display the table because the noprint option is specified in the proc sql statement. Tech support scams are an industrywide issue where scammers trick you into paying for unnecessary technical support services. Vba problems printing pdfs on excel microsoft community. Fatal error occurred, the output pdf file is not finished. The mechanism under sas system for os2 and windows enables it to talk to other pc. I have them enter the name of the file and folder location in a field and the macro i want looks for the pdf file with that location and file name and prints it. Now, go to your developer tab and click on the macro button. It restores forms, headers, footers, word art, clip art, page format, shapes, charts, and tables enclosed in the pdf files. In addition, do not use macro reserved words as a macro name. The macro works and the file is created, however, when trying to open the resulting file, an error comes up on adobe acrobat saying acrobat could not open the document because it is either not a supported file type or because the file has been damaged. This paper will not cover every aspect of the macro facility. May 24, 2017 alternatively, i, j, p, or q was not specified. Macro compile time when the code between the % macro and %mend statements is read.

It basically contains the official microsoft excel 4 macro functions help file, but in a useful pdf format. As a macro statement the put statement unlike the put. If statements in a with block are executed, but either the with or end with statement is not executed, a temporary variable containing a reference to the object remains in memory until you exit the procedure. Macro to convert pdf bank statement to excel mrexcel. A descriptor is a statement of fact about the session window. If the value of status is not greater than 0, the expression that follows the else if is evaluated. The %put macro language statement displays the three automatic macro variable values in the sas log. When you are typing a code in excel vba, it checks for each sentence as soon as you hit enter. You will see this error when latex cannot find a file in an \input or \include type statement.

Fanuc alarm ps5 macro statement format error helman cnc. Formsmanager was not able to get the pdf rendering processes because it failed. If it is an autocall macro, then ensure that the sasautos system option is pointing to the location of the macro. If vba finds something missing in the syntax, it instantly shows a message with some text that can help you understand the missing part.

You will often want to make choices based on the data your macros reads. I already will have a pdf file in a specific folder. Some useful techniques of proc format stan li, minimax information services, belle mead, nj abstract sas format is a very unique and powerful function. As you read through each student you would use the if statement to check the marks of each student. When used with the existing store option, the source option combines and stores the source of the compiled macro with the compiled macro code as an entry in a sas catalog in a permanent sas data library. These formats are often used for data input and data output.

You can help protect yourself from scammers by verifying that the contact is a microsoft agent or microsoft employee and that the phone number is an official microsoft global customer service number. Consider the macro program called combine in the following example. Quattro pro formulas, functions, and macros charles m. Excel run macro from if statement i could be way off here. If the expression resolves to an integer other than zero, the expression is true and the %then clause is processed. The type of format you want to use to output the data. We recommend using a gcode simulator such as our gwizard editor to find and correct as many alarm codes as possible before loading the gcode program onto your cnc machine.

Similar to using a sub program, but a macro will allow you to. We would like to show you a description here but the site wont allow us. For example, you may want to read only the students who have marks greater than 70. New option for the %macro statement source is a new option that is issued in the %macro statement. Portable document format files are not like word processing or spreadsheet files, meaning they dont contain formatting, rows, and columns. Calling a remote macro using %include or a stored macro facility tony reeves, research analyst, wisconsin department of health services abstract many of us find sas macros intimidating. On the left side in project window, right click on the name of your workbook and insert a new module. It is provided as is, for anyone who may still be using these technologies, with no warranties or claims of accuracy with regard to the most recent product version or service. Save excel sheet as pdf with simple macro excelvbaisfun get my bestselling excel vba courses. Be sure to save your userdefined % format function in your stored compiled macro or autocall library for convenient reuse. We need to start with a % macro statement where we specify the name of the macro.

Issues uploading documents common errors, causes and solutions. The not operator can be overloaded, which means that a class or structure can redefine its behavior when its operand has the type of that class or structure. One solution for rtf to pdf conversion is via some ready tool, another alternative way is through sas programming. If your code uses this operator on such a class or structure, be sure you understand its redefined behavior. Abstract the macro facility is an important feature of the sas. The macro actions in the else if block execute if the value of status is equal to 0.

You can convert a pdf bank statement to csv or excel with pdftables. This document was uploaded by user and they confirmed that they have the permission to. When a search statement is made with propertyname null, and the operation is not fulltext. Oct 06, 2012 microsoft access allows us to export access object like table, query,etc to other formats like excel, pdf, rtf, etc. Macros from beginning to mend a simple and practical approach to the sas macro facility michael g. If the expression resolves to zero, then the expression is false and the %else statement, if one is present, is processed. If you enjoyed this tip on how to format a macro variable in sas, and want more like it, consider taking our sas macro language 1. All submitted content is subject to our terms of use. How do i use user defined format inside a sas macro posted. Problem with macro with where statement sas support. Three sas statements begin with a % that are not part of the macro facility. Ensure that the macro that is invoked has been compiled. The only part from the sas program that we need to modify substantially is the set statement. And it isnt hard to pick out some system options to.

For a list of macro reserved words, see reserved words in the macro facility. Vba code not working when using unc path for saving file. It will show you a window with a list of the macros you have in your file from where you can run a macro from that list. Since there is no step boundary to stop the compilation of proc print, the macro instruction invoking. Oct 26, 2017 so i decided to put together this 653 page reference ebook. Can i use an if statement to check a cell and if blank or 0 to stop. Error numbers and descriptions for microsoft access 2010. In general, its recommended that you dont jump into or out of with blocks. There is not much literature on how to use %sysfunc. The following operational statements can be used in the program. Excel vba macro print to pdf output file not supported. I am not trying to save as a pdf or print as a pdf. Vba on error statement handling errors in excel macros.

You can bring the macro definition into the source program with a copy statement or by using the libmac assembler option. The simplest, but very useful, form of the macro language is the assignment statement. How can i convert it to excel file, is there any suggestion for me. I am trying to do an if statement and then depending on the answer run a macro or end the statement. This example uses the with statement to execute a series of. It provides system builtin standard formats and the capability of allowing users to define their own formats. Programs such as adobe reader, adobe acrobat and foxit. Advanced techniques, offered in the classroom, as live web classes, or as selfpaced e.

246 1155 594 1067 648 1291 1346 860 543 1462 31 321 1351 1250 389 172 285 1631 383 975 1558 643 493 1450 1580 534 1500 1360 57 169 684 1203 323 455 1166 1296 1250